#3af76e - Screamin' Green Hex Color Code

#3AF76E (Screamin' Green) - RGB 58, 247, 110 Color Information

#3af76e Conversion Table

HEX Triplet 3A, F7, 6E
RGB Decimal 58, 247, 110
RGB Octal 72, 367, 156
RGB Percent 22.7%, 96.9%, 43.1%
RGB Binary 111010, 11110111, 1101110
CMY 0.773, 0.031, 0.569
CMYK 77, 0, 55, 3

Color spaces of #3AF76E Screamin' Green - RGB(58, 247, 110)

HSV (or HSB) 137°, 77°, 97°
HSL 137°, 92°, 60°
Web Safe #33ff66
XYZ 37.820, 68.547, 25.989
CIE-Lab 86.279, -73.098, 52.280
xyY 0.286, 0.518, 68.547
Decimal 3864430

#3af76e - RGB(58, 247, 110) - Screamin' Green Color FAQ

What is the color code for Screamin' Green?

Hex color code for Screamin' Green color is #3af76e. RGB color code for screamin' green color is rgb(58, 247, 110).

What is the RGB value of #3af76e?

The RGB value corresponding to the hexadecimal color code #3af76e is rgb(58, 247, 110). These values represent the intensities of the red, green, and blue components of the color, respectively. Here, '58' indicates the intensity of the red component, '247' represents the green component's intensity, and '110' denotes the blue component's intensity. Combined in these specific proportions, these three color components create the color represented by #3af76e.
